  • If you know a truck driver who put their life on the line to help another now is the time to speak up. Nominations for Goodyear’s Highway Hero award will be accepted through Thursday, Nov. 29. Nominees must live in the United States or Canada, and the incident must have taken place sometime between Nov. 16, 2017, and Nov. 16, 2018. Nominations forms can be found online.
